Disabling the global positioning system (GPS) functionality on Android devices is a straightforward process involving adjusting settings within the operating system. This action prevents applications and services from accessing the device’s location data, thus enhancing user privacy and potentially extending battery life.

The ability to control location access is a crucial aspect of modern smartphone usage. Turning off location services provides a degree of anonymity and prevents location tracking by various apps. Furthermore, GPS usage can be a significant drain on battery power, so deactivating it when not needed can prolong the time between charges. Early mobile phones lacked GPS capabilities altogether, highlighting the relative newness and evolving nature of this technology and the user control features accompanying it.

The process of changing the subscriber identity module (SIM) within an Android device allows users to connect to different mobile networks. This involves physically removing the current SIM and inserting a new one, thereby enabling a change in phone number, carrier, or data plan.

This capability is essential for travelers who wish to utilize local networks to avoid roaming charges, for individuals who maintain separate personal and business phone lines, or for those who simply want to change their mobile provider. Historically, this functionality has provided users with significant control over their mobile connectivity, fostering greater flexibility and cost savings.

A conditional logic structure in Power Apps, this element allows evaluation of a single expression against multiple possible values. It returns a result corresponding to the first value that matches the expression. When no match is found, a default result can be specified. For example, it might be used to determine the text displayed based on a user’s selected option from a dropdown menu, where each option triggers a different text output.

The employment of such a conditional construct simplifies complex formulas and enhances the readability of Power Apps code. This contributes to more maintainable and understandable applications. Its capability to handle multiple conditions within a single expression streamlines development efforts, reducing the need for nested “If” statements and improving overall application performance. Its presence stems from the need for efficient multi-way branching within application logic.
